Problem

Industrial safety systems often output false OFF signals, leading to unnecessary machine stoppages and reduced production efficiency, necessitating quick determination of the cause of these false signals.

Innovation Solution

A safety controller with an input part, safety control part, acquisition unit, and history recording unit that records input and output signals along with extra information from safety devices, enabling the determination of false OFF signal causes.

AI summary

Recording a history related to an operation of a safety program contributes to a determination of a cause of a false OFF signal. A safety controller acquires, from at least one safety input device or safety sensor, extra information that is not used for obtaining an output signal and records an input signal and an output signal together with the extra information as history information at predetermined recording intervals.
